cover image
Refactor Talent

Jr. Software Developer

On site

Michigan, United states

Freelance

26-11-2025

Share this job:

Skills

Python C# SQL DevOps Problem-solving node.js Software Development .NET React.js

Job Specifications

We’re seeking to connect a Junior Software Developer with a leading company in Detroit, MI on a full-time basis. The role is hybrid, requiring onsite attendance two days a week, with mandatory in-office presence every Wednesday. As a Junior Software Developer, you will join a collaborative and motivated team, leveraging your foundational knowledge in .NET development to contribute to exciting software projects.

Key Responsibilities:

Assist in the development, testing, and maintenance of web and desktop applications using C# and .NET.
Write clean and maintainable code under the guidance of senior developers, while participating in code reviews.
Collaborate with cross-functional teams on database, API, and integration tasks.
Debug and troubleshoot application issues, contributing effectively to problem-solving efforts.

Qualifications:

Recent graduate or entry-level experience in software development, specifically with .NET technologies.
Basic understanding of C#, .NET development, and relational database concepts.
Strong problem-solving skills and eagerness to learn new technologies.
Exposure to Python, React.js, Node.js, SQL, and DevOps tools via coursework or projects is a plus.

Expected Pay and Benefits:

Medical, Dental, and Vision insurance
401(k) program

If this role resonates with you, we want to hear from you. Refactor Talent is committed to connecting top talent with outstanding opportunities. Apply now so we can take the next steps together!

About the Company

Welcome to Refactor Talent! Our mission is to help organizations reach peak performance by refining and improving their teams. Our name, Refactor, represents our commitment to optimizing and improving, much like the process of improving code in software development. We take a consultative approach to understanding your unique business goals and challenges. We work closely with you to provide tailored solutions that will help you and your team achieve success. Our expertise and experience in the industry allow us to fill c... Know more